WebFascia is the band of thin, fibrous connective tissue that wraps around and supports every structure in your body. Scientists initially thought fascia only provided support to your organs, muscles and bones. Recently, the definition has expanded to include the tissue that surrounds all of the cells, nerves, joints, tissues, tendons and ...
